Why Is Battery Life Crucial for the Functionality of Cycle Lights?
Battery life is crucial for the functionality of cycle lights because it determines how long the lights can operate before needing a recharge or replacement. Efficient battery life ensures that cyclists have reliable visibility during rides, especially in low-light conditions.
According to the U.S. Department of Energy, a battery is a device that converts chemical energy into electrical energy to power devices. Effective battery life allows cycle lights to remain operational during night rides, long commutes, or emergency situations. Battery longevity affects both safety and overall cycling experience.
The importance of battery life can be broken down into several key aspects:
- Visibility: Adequate light is essential for cyclists to see the road and for others to see them. Poor battery life can lead to dimming or complete failure of the lights, increasing the risk of accidents.
- Safety: Longer-lasting batteries provide peace of mind. Cyclists can ride longer distances without the worry of running out of light, especially in remote areas.
- Convenience: Lights that run out of battery frequently require more maintenance and planning. Cyclists prefer lights that last for extended periods with minimal interruptions.
Technical terms such as “lithium-ion battery” refer to a type of rechargeable battery that offers high energy density and longer life cycles. A high-quality lithium-ion battery is often preferred for cycle lights because it provides consistent performance over time.
The mechanisms involved in battery functionality include the chemical reactions that occur when the battery is used. When activated, the battery discharges electrons that flow through the circuit to power the lights. These reactions continue until the chemical components are depleted, which defines battery life.
Specific conditions that influence battery performance include temperature, usage patterns, and battery age. For instance, extreme cold can reduce battery efficiency. Frequent usage at maximum brightness may also drain the battery quicker. Therefore, cyclists should be aware of how their usage affects battery life to ensure ongoing functionality of their cycle lights.

How Can You Properly Maintain Battery Powered Cycle Lights for Longevity?
To properly maintain battery-powered cycle lights for longevity, follow these key practices: store the lights in a cool, dry place, avoid over-discharging the batteries, clean the lights regularly, and replace batteries as needed.
Storing the lights:
– Keep the lights in a cool, dry environment. High temperatures can damage batteries, leading to reduced performance.
– Remove batteries if the lights will not be used for an extended period. Storing lights without batteries prevents potential leakage.
Avoiding over-discharging:
– Discharge levels should not fall below 20%. Over-discharging can diminish battery capacity.
– Monitor usage and replace the batteries regularly to avoid deep discharges. This practice can extend the overall lifespan of the batteries.
Cleaning the lights:
– Use a damp cloth to wipe the exterior of the lights. This prevents dirt build-up that can interfere with performance.
– Inspect the light lenses and clean them gently, ensuring maximum brightness when in use.
Replacing batteries:
– Check battery condition regularly, especially after heavy usage. Replace old or worn-out batteries promptly to ensure optimal performance.
– Choose high-quality batteries, as they can enhance the longevity and performance of your cycle lights.
By adhering to these practices, you can extend the lifespan of your battery-powered cycle lights effectively.
